Byung Yoon Lee
ANOTHER WORLD
Born 16th February 1993, South Korean
Byung Yoon expressed a traveler creating an undiscovered paradise of his own, by gathering all the beautiful objects in this world. He imagined an incomplete paradise from the idea that everything is beautiful when it is in the right context. He wanted to create a space that would eradicate the context, a paradise where beautiful objects would lose their original beauty. His installation is futuristic but also past-oriented, beautiful and awkward, prosperous but empty. The print on the fabric that covers the case is a patchwork of various graphic images he has blown out in pixels and features embroideries on top. The phones he has collected are decorated in detail and the mask on the mannequin head is inspired by the style of his fashion collection. Discarded shoelaces make the artificial hair on the head.
